Two days ago my directional gyro abruptly failed.
In close to 2000 hours over 34 years I have never seen a vacuum instrument
suddenly die like that, except when associated with vacuum failure (pump or
vacuum line breakage or disconnection). I suppose it could happen, but
usually it's a slow death like you experienced with your AI.
I'd check to make sure that there is suction to the instrument, not just
visual inspection of the hoses, before I removed it from the plane.
